Design And Development Of Low-power Logging Sensor System Based On Zigbee

Currently,the communication mode between the comprehensive logging instrument and control center is mostly through the cable.Furthermore,the sensor nodes are supplied by it.However,with the development of logging technology and the increasing of the sensor nodes,this mode has some drawbacks,such as the poor extensibility and the harder maintenance.What is worse is that it is hard to arrange the wire or cable.Existing wireless logging sensor system is expensive and unreliable.Therefore,the low-power and reliable wireless logging sensor system is urgently needed to be designed.Firstly,the key problems in the design of wireless logging sensor system are analyzed in this thesis.Based on the analysis and comparison of the current commonly used short-range wireless communication technology,the ZigBee wireless communication technology with the underlying protocol is adopted.By comparing three kinds of network topology,the tree network topology with easy extension and large network coverage is accepted to develop the logging sensor system in this thesis.Secondly,the wireless logging hardware system is designed,which is integrated,power saving and less peripheral devices.The CC2530 MCU with the ZigBee protocol stack is adopted to substitute the commonly used high power consuming wireless transmission module and to realize the data processing.The low-power electrical conductivity,density,winch,pump and analog sensor modules are designed,which have short response time and less signal preprocessing circuits.The power management module is designed with backup battery and magnetic latching relay for the reliability and sustainability of the wireless sensor network.Thirdly,according to the requirements of logging engineering,the communication protocol of wireless logging sensor network is established and the software of the coordinator and the routing nodes is developed in this thesis.With studying the Zig Bee protocol stack architecture and its specification,the CSMA/CA(Carrier Sense Multiple Access with Collision Avoidance)and routing algorithm is simulated and optimized.Besides,the mechanism of Network joining,polling and data delivery is optimized.The software of low-power terminal nodes is developed.Then,the logging sensor system management software is designed,which can display the field data and control the terminal node through the serial port.The field data can also be sent to the server through the TCP/IP.Finally,the stability,the reliability and the power consumption of the wireless sensor system is tested and evaluated.The feasibility and practicality of the wireless logging sensor system is verified.The wireless logging sensor system designed in this thesis has great significance to promote the wireless of logging engineering.
